Anna Hazare praises Mamata to take an indirect dig at Kejriwal

New Delhi, Feb 9: Social activist Anna Hazare on Saturday took an indirect dig at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ejjriwal by praising the latter's West Bengal counterpart Mamata Banerjee over her simplistic living.

Speaking at a event here, the veteran Gandhian said he respected Banerjee for she maintained her modest living. He also praised her for not taking a government bungalow after coming to power and took a jibe at Kejriwal saying "there are people who said we won't take bungalow or vehicle, then took them".

Hazare said Mamata has the potential to change the nation

Soon after, Hazare and Kejriwal met at Maharashtra Bhavan late on Saturday night and the latter's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) said the 20-minute meeting was a 'courtesy call'.

Hazare also said that Banerjee has the potential to change the nation if she becomes the prime minister. He said he had sent 17 points to every political party, which if implemented, could bring changes in the nation for good, but only Banerjee took care to reply.
